Wanborough Station is functional, catering to the basic needs of its passengers. Though it lacks a ticket office, there are ticket machines available, ensuring you can purchase or collect tickets bought online efficiently. Accessibility is a critical consideration at the station. While there are accessible ticket machines supporting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, the station has limited step-free access. Passengers should note that while Platform 2 is fully accessible, reaching Platform 1 requires utilizing a footbridge with steps.
If you're planning your journey to or from Wanborough, be aware that there's no availability of staff help on-site, although customer help points are present. Travelers with mobility challenges can benefit from the feature of assistance by guards on board the trains. Moreover, despite the absence of waiting rooms and lounges, CCTV is operational for your security.

While Barnt Green Station may not boast an array of high-tech amenities, it ensures a basic yet fulfilling experience tailored to meet your travel needs. The station does not have a ticket office but compensates with convenient ticket machines for collecting pre-purchased tickets online, although these aren't accessible for all passengers. You'll find essential facilities like a help point and departure screens to keep you well-supported during transit.
Accessibility is a focus at Barnt Green, where some parts of the station offer step-free access. Passengers requiring assistance can seek help directly from the conductor upon arrival on the platform. However, the station lacks accessible toilets and waiting rooms, so it is wise to plan accordingly.
Barnt Green Station's strategic location makes it a gateway to seamless travel across different transport options. A well-coordinated rail replacement service operates from Fiery Hill Road, ideal for those needing alternate travel routes. For onward journeys, bus timetables and taxi services are readily accessible; TOA provides a taxi service contactable at 0121 427 8888.
